What is your position on the minimum wage?
In Florida, as we have dramatically increased minimum wage at a faster rate than the inflation index, it has made it more difficult for small businesses to retain or hire employees. As much as possible, wages need to be determined by the free market.

What do you believe is the most reliable energy source that will supply the growing demand for electricity?
Natural gas and nuclear are the most reliable sources of energy in the USA. As we continue to grow as a nation, we need to focus more of our efforts in bringing more nuclear facilities online to strengthen the reliability of our national energy grid.

What restrictions on gun ownership are needed to protect public safety?
Very few. Convicted felons lose their civil rights until they are restored, and gun ownership is one of those rights they lose. Other than that, we need to safeguard the liberty afforded by the Second Amendment to every law-abiding citizen.
